2005-08-12 Roland McGrath <[email protected]> * libeblP.h (struct ebl): Add bss_plt_p hook. * eblopenbackend.c (default_bss_plt_p): New function. (fill_defaults): Use it. * eblbsspltp.c: New file. * Makefile.am (gen_SOURCES): Add it. * libebl.h: Declare ebl_bss_plt_p. * ppc_symbol.c (ppc_bss_plt_p): New function. * libebl_ppc.h: Declare it. * ppc_init.c (ppc_init): Use it. * ppc64_symbol.c (ppc64_bss_plt_p): New function. * libebl_ppc64.h: Declare it. * ppc64_init.c (ppc64_init): Use it. * ebl_check_special_symbol.c: New file. * Makefile.am (gen_SOURCES): Add it. * libebl.h: Declare ebl_check_special_symbol. * libeblP.h (struct ebl): Add check_special_symbol hook. * eblopenbackend.c (default_check_special_symbol): New function. (fill_defaults): Use it. * ppc_symbol.c (ppc_check_special_symbol): New function. * libebl_ppc.h: Add prototype. * ppc_init.c (ppc_init): Use it. * ppc64_symbol.c (ppc64_check_special_symbol): New function. * libebl_ppc64.h: Add prototype. * ppc64_init.c (ppc64_init): Use it. src/ 2005-08-12 Roland McGrath <[email protected]> * elflint.c (check_symtab): Check that _GLOBAL_OFFSET_TABLE_ st_shndx refers to the right section if it's not SHN_ABS. Let ebl_check_special_symbol override _G_O_T_ value and size checks. * elflint.c (check_sections): Don't complain about a non-NOBITS section taking no segment space, if it's sh_size is 0. * elflint.c (check_sections): Use ebl_bss_plt_p to see if .plt should be PROGBITS or NOBITS. * elflint.c (check_symtab): Use ebl_check_special_symbol to override standard st_value and st_size checks.
